UNCLAS HANOI 000793 SIPDIS SENSITIVE FOR M/MED C.DUMONT, HODAI, DORSEY; CA FOR M.HARTY, ANDRUCH; M FOR ERIN ROONEY, NAMM; EAP/EX FOR BAER, SHEPPARD, JENKINS; EAP/BCLTV; BANGKOK FOR ADM KEUR, RMO KEYES E.O. 12958: N/A TAGS: AMED, AMGT, CASC, TBIO, VM SUBJECT: WGSARS: SARS Situation in Vietnam - Update 3/31 SENSITIVE BUT UNCLASSIFIED - PROTECT ACCORDINGLY REF: Hanoi 789 1. (SBU) For the seventh day in a row, no new cases of SARS were reported in Vietnam by noon on March 31, possibly indicating that the outbreak is well-controlled. In Vietnam, WHO experts believe that rapid detection of the outbreak and immediate introduction of infection control procedures may have held further transmission at bay. According to CDC here, health officials are still surveying closely because of travelers coming in from Hong Kong, Singapore, and Guangdong, China. 2. (SBU) Three patients remain in the French Hospital; one is seriously ill and two are improving. 23 patients are in the Tropical Medicine Institute of Bach Mai Hospital. The cumulative total stands at 58 cases of SARS including 4 deaths and 23 discharged patients. Discharged patients are released according to WHO /Ministry of Health guideline policies. All patients and their contacts are carefully monitored. 3. (SBU) The French DCM told us today that Paris suddenly changed its mind on evacuating several SARS patients from the French Hospital to France over the weekend. A French military aircraft had been scheduled to arrive on March 28 to transport the patients, but was cancelled at the last minute. Instead, France has sent a nine person medical team from the defense health services to work with the three remaining patients at the hospital. According to the French DCM, the decontamination of the hospital will begin shortly and will work "around" the three remaining patients. Although the private hospital has not yet found the necessary financing to reopen, the French DCM noted that it had been deemed worthy of public support in the form of a French military medical team. She was cautiously optimistic that partial public funding might be found. 4. (U) WHO infectious disease specialist in Hanoi, Dr. Carlo Urbani, who died of SARS on March 29 in Thailand, was the first doctor to describe the clinical characteristics of SARS. According to the UNDP, his report, which includes the incubation period of this new disease, remains valid and still provides much of our understanding of SARS. BURGHARDT
